40. 6 quick
Tips on
Generating
Ideas
Keep a record of questions & problems
Set ‘Idea traps’ like surveys, polls & Social
Monitor social Media & blog comments
Watch other blogs, forums & youtube
Find a Brainstorming Buddy
extend, update and repurpose your archives

79. build reader engagement & community
generates traffic
builds momentum and stickiness
highlights social proof
grows brand awareness
demonstrates leadership
unlocks monetisation strategy (products & sponsorship)
helps you understand your readership
can give motivation and framework for creating content
Benefits of Content Events
85. don’t bite off more than you can chew - start small
you do need some readers/engagement first
participate in other people’s challenges
make it related to your niche/demographic/fight
make it regular - create a rhythm
give readers something to DO
make it social, shareable and interactive (hashtag it!)
make it visual
give readers a way to connect, join or sign up
tips for running a Content Event
